*** mhen_ is now known as mhen | 01:15 | |
abhishekk | #startmeeting glance | 14:00 |
---|---|---|
opendevmeet | Meeting started Thu Jun 5 14:00:04 2025 UTC and is due to finish in 60 minutes. The chair is abhishekk. Information about MeetBot at http://wiki.debian.org/MeetBot. | 14:00 |
opendevmeet |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. | 14:00 |
opendevmeet | The meeting name has been set to 'glance' | 14:00 |
abhishekk | #topic roll call | 14:00 |
* abhishekk will wait for 15 minutes to check if anyone shows for discussion | 14:00 | |
mhen | o/ | 14:01 |
abhishekk | hey | 14:07 |
abhishekk | mhen: do you want to discuss anything specific? | 14:08 |
mhen | yes | 14:08 |
mhen | regarding the image encryption patchset | 14:08 |
mhen | two things: | 14:08 |
abhishekk | ack, please go ahead | 14:09 |
mhen | 1) I implemented support for some of the image import actions as requested | 14:09 |
mhen | I would like to get new reviews on that | 14:09 |
abhishekk | ack | 14:09 |
mhen | 2) I would like looking into creating some tempest tests for this, where can I look for similar existing tests to base this on? | 14:10 |
mhen | (some of you mentioned we need tempest tests for this in a meeting a while back) | 14:11 |
abhishekk | just fyi, most of the core members are out for rest of the week, so you will get reviews mostly early next week | 14:11 |
abhishekk | Right, | 14:11 |
abhishekk | https://review.opendev.org/c/openstack/tempest/+/951592 For example, I have written this test to verify my recent work | 14:11 |
abhishekk | Similar to this I think you can write a test or let me know if you need additional help on this | 14:12 |
mhen | splendid | 14:12 |
mhen | I will try coming up with something based on that | 14:12 |
mhen | thanks! | 14:12 |
abhishekk | no problem, I will be around if you need anything | 14:13 |
mhen | these tests only concern Glance in an isolated manner, right? | 14:14 |
mhen | i.e. no cross-service integration tests like using an image in Cinder and checking the volume etc. | 14:14 |
abhishekk | yes, but if you want you can write cross-service tests as well | 14:16 |
mhen | I have these manual tests between Glance and Cinder for the image encryption patchset: https://gist.github.com/markus-hentsch/051e34252f4f9d0a4cbb7472665d872b | 14:17 |
mhen | seems like those would be great to have as scenario tests in Tempest | 14:18 |
mhen | would this the right place for something like this? https://github.com/openstack/glance-tempest-plugin/tree/master/glance_tempest_plugin/tests/scenario | 14:19 |
abhishekk | yes | 14:26 |
mhen | okay | 14:26 |
abhishekk | or you can write those in tempest as well | 14:27 |
abhishekk | https://github.com/openstack/tempest/tree/master/tempest/scenario | 14:27 |
abhishekk | https://github.com/openstack/tempest/blob/master/tempest/scenario/test_encrypted_cinder_volumes.py | 14:28 |
mhen | how does this relate to glance-tempest-plugin? | 14:28 |
mhen | or in other words: which location is preferred for new tests? | 14:29 |
abhishekk | I think tempest/scenario should be good | 14:31 |
abhishekk | glance-tempest-plugin so far has only srbac related tests | 14:31 |
mhen | will go with the tempest main one then, thanks | 14:31 |
abhishekk | sure | 14:35 |
abhishekk | thank you!! | 14:36 |
abhishekk | Closing the meeting now | 14:36 |
abhishekk | feel free to reach us at regular glance channel | 14:36 |
abhishekk | #endmeeting | 14:36 |
opendevmeet | Meeting ended Thu Jun 5 14:36:42 2025 UTC. Information about MeetBot at http://wiki.debian.org/MeetBot . (v 0.1.4) | 14:36 |
opendevmeet | Minutes: https://meetings.opendev.org/meetings/glance/2025/glance.2025-06-05-14.00.html | 14:36 |
opendevmeet | Minutes (text): https://meetings.opendev.org/meetings/glance/2025/glance.2025-06-05-14.00.txt | 14:36 |
opendevmeet | Log: https://meetings.opendev.org/meetings/glance/2025/glance.2025-06-05-14.00.log.html | 14:36 |
Generated by irclog2html.py 4.0.0 by Marius Gedminas - find it at https://mg.pov.lt/irclog2html/!